Popular Welder’s Qualifications

While the AWS’ basic CW (Certified Welder) card paves the way for almost all positions, certain industries mandate their certain certificate. A handful of the most-well-known of them are listed below.

  • American Society of Mechanical Engineers Certification for welders that focus on boiler and pressurized vessels
  • CW Credentials to become a Certified Welder
  • American Petroleum Institute Certification for those who work with pipelines in the gas and oil industry
  • Certified Welding Instructor and Senior Certified Welding Instructor Certifications for inspectors and senior inspectors

The table shows earnings and jobs projections for professional welders in the State of Arkansas through 2022.

Arkansas Employment
2012 2022 Change Annual Job Openings
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ers 5,150 5,500 7% 160
Arkansas Annual Salary
Low Median High
Welders,
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ers
$24,800 $33,900 $46,600

Source: O*Net Online

It’s possible you’ll hear that brazing programs are all the same, yet there are some issues you may want to consider when selecting which welding programs to enroll in in Marysville, AR. Initially, you really need to make sure that the class is currently certified by the AWS. Other things to look into may include:

  • Try to find schools that fulfill AWS SENSE standards
  • Be sure the institution teaches with tools that meets present trade requirements
  • Learn if the program supplies financial assistance
  • Make sure that the school’s program provides you with classes in pipe welding, GTAW, GMAW, and SMAW
